#e65880 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#e65880 is composed of 90.2% red, 34.5% green and 50.2%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 61.7% magenta, 44.3% yellow and 9.8% black. It has a hue angle of 343.1 degrees, a saturation of 74% and a lightness of 62.4%. #e65880 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ffb0ff with #cd0001. Closest websafe color is: #ff6699.

● #e65880 color description : Soft pink.
#e65880 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#e65880 has RGB values of R:230, G:88, B:128 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.62, Y:0.44, K:0.1. Its decimal value is 15095936.

Shades and Tints of #e65880
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#040101 is the darkest color, while #fdf2f5 is the lightest one.

Tones of #e65880
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#a49a9d is the less saturated color, while #fc4276 is the most saturated one.
